On the work front, how is it ok that the J'Slaves be friends with Sierra Jo Dominguez who seemingly actually brings in money for her family, if not via wedding planning which I am guessing is not paid, but via her chocolate covered fruit business, but the J'Slaves and Anna can't do something like that? Not to say that will support any of them and their 10-20 future kids.... but it's something.

Because it's an "approved profession." Women in Gothardism are allowed to work some as long as they are wives and mothers first (or dutiful SAHDs if unmarried). However, they can only work certain types of jobs and they cannot be the breadwinners, obviously (because baby Jesus REALLY wouldn't like that). Sierra is allowed to sell her chocolate-covered strawberries for the same reason Jill is allowed to be a midwife, Michael Keilen was a nanny, Erin Paine is a piano teacher and sells her CDs, Sarah Maxwell writes her Moody books, some fundie girls/women sell home-sown clothes online, etc. etc.
